前言: 前端
本公衆號關注大牛成長曆史、前端面試、Electron、Taro、React-native、Node.js源碼、即時通信等大前端技術棧,歡迎關注,以爲寫得不錯,能夠點個在看。 謝謝面試
本次採訪對象是一位,一年半經驗,拿到字節跳動offer,年薪40萬的小哥哥,我通常叫他:born算法
Q1: 如何從一個環保工程轉行到前端的? 小程序
答: 以前在學校跟計算機的住在一層樓,而後跟他們玩得比較好,後面在一塊兒玩多了,就慢慢開始自學前端了,一開始看的是培訓機構視頻,畢業後就去作了一家中型公司作了前端架構
Q2:是怎麼在一年半時間內,達到這個高度,而後到了字節跳動呢?框架
答:一開始目標就很明確,字節跳動,阿里巴巴,確定是要去的,兩年以內吧,我相信我確定能夠,再一個就是女友給了我很大的支持,讓我放心去幹學習
Q3: 頭條對你對算法考察得多嗎,主要準備是什麼? spa
答:算法並非太多,只是一些中等和簡單難度的,更多的是在前端的基礎這塊,還有以前項目的總體架構設計認識架構設計
Q4:你能說說你以前的學習方法、計劃嗎?設計
答:首先,我每月都有本身的學習計劃,可是這個前提是要清楚的認識本身,瞭解本身的目前情況,由於一個只有10K水平的人去學30K應該掌握的知識,是不該該的,應該循序漸漸.我每月都有本身的學習計劃,每一個禮拜有每一個禮拜的學習計劃,要細分下去,最好是根據項目去深刻系統的學習,例如要作前端的監控(也是由於這個,小編跟born結緣),要學習就應該系統的去學習一個方面。我面試過不少人,看似每一個知識點都懂,可是一旦深刻某個方面,就不行了。聚沙成塔,咱們一切走過的路都會是將來某個爆發點的基礎,不要浮躁,沉下心來學習。
小編:有一天你以爲每一個人都有不同的優勢,每一個框架、語言都有他適用的場景時,你就成功了一半~(那麼問題來了,PHP究竟是不是世界上最好的語言?)
Q5: 對於前端新手,想往上突破的前端新人,有什麼想說的嗎?
答:前端入門很簡單,可是專精一個方面就很難,看似一個框架,可是衍生物不少,生態都很繁榮,TypeScript看似簡單,但是真的要用得很好,真的須要一段時間打磨沉澱,前端有幾個大方向:跨平臺開發、即時通信、3D可視化、音視頻通信、遊戲、Saas平臺、小程序、原生APP等 這些方向專精一個,再擁有足夠都廣度,進入大廠其實很容易。發展技術的同時別忘了技術是爲了產品服務,擁有再牛逼的技術卻沒有用它作出牛逼的產品,也是徒勞(不包括那些寫框架的人),即爲企業、爲社會創造價值
小編:多年之前看過一本名人自傳,裏面說到:你擁有財富的多少,由你爲社會創造多少價值決定
Q6:在字節跳動感受怎麼樣?
答:感受比較有衝勁,頭條是真正的年輕企業,國內惟一的一個把國際化產品作得這麼好的公司,雖然累一點,可是感受值得
Q7:平時你會關注:前端巔峯公衆號嗎?
答:會的,自從關注之後感受技術進步很大,並且感受到了「人間值得」